About that man searching Kelowna schools? All good, police say

KELOWNA - Police are standing down on a public call to identify a man who was searching local schools for a student.

After Kelowna RCMP said they wanted to know who the man was, he went to them to explain and police say there is no cause for alarm.

“RCMP strongly believe that any potential risk has been reduced, even eliminated thanks to the conversation police were able to have with the man,” spokesperson Const. Jesse O’Donaghey says. “The discussion has provided us with clarity into the teen’s intentions, which has satisfied investigators that they were not criminal in nature.”

Police thanked the public for their help.

— Ed. Note: Original photos of the man have been removed from our original story.
